A chemical fire erupted at a Vann Road facility in Warrick County, Indiana, on Saturday, September 6, 2025, around 2:40 p.m. The site handles metal plating operations, and the blaze involved combustible metals including magnesium, zinc, and aluminum. Explosions in the area prompted authorities to issue a shelter-in-place order and temporarily shut down power as a precaution. Fire crews from the Ohio Township Fire Department, Vanderburgh County Emergency Management, and multiple rescue units responded quickly, with the Red Cross providing support. This unfortunate event highlights the risks of combustible metals.

Environmental agencies tested the air, water, and ash following the fire. No hazardous pollutants were detected above background levels in the air or drinking water, though runoff into nearby Vann Lake required further evaluation. Ash samples showed high alkalinity, and nearly 100 homes, schools, and daycares were affected by potential exposure. Local responders also evacuated staff and animals from the county humane society. Fortunately, no one reported any injuries. The exact ignition source remains under investigation.

Risks of Combustible Metals

Combustible metals pose unique fire hazards because they can burn at extremely high temperatures and react dangerously with water. Standard suppression methods may intensify the flames instead of controlling them. Fires involving magnesium, aluminum, or zinc require specialized extinguishing agents such as Class D dry powders. Without proper systems or planning in place, these fires can spread quickly and create significant challenges for first responders.

Implications for Property Loss Prevention

For facilities engaged in chemical and metal processing, events like this underscore the need for thorough hazard analysis and prevention measures. Inadequate fire separation, improper storage of combustible materials, or gaps in emergency planning can increase losses and extend downtime. Property insurers and risk managers should confirm that these operations are supported by:

  • Fire suppression systems designed for combustible metals
  • Segregation of hazardous materials from other processes
  • Strict hot work permitting and supervision
  • Emergency procedures that address evacuation and fire service response

Practical Takeaways

Even when no injuries occur, chemical fires create wide-reaching consequences including evacuations, environmental concerns, and disruption to businesses and homes. Annual risk assessments, compliance with FM and/or NFPA standards, and preventive maintenance programs are essential to reduce ignition potential and improve facility resilience.
